Dr. Mary Lee Morrison is the founder and director of Pax Educare, a Connecticut Peace Education Center. holds a Ph.D. in Educational Studies/Curriculum and Instruction from the Neag School of Education at the University of Connecticut and a Master's in Social Work from the University of Iowa. A former practicing clinical social worker for over 20 years, she has taught educational foundations and courses in global social work and sociology at several universities. She has authored books and articles on peace education and has been providing consultation and trainings for schools and community groups for the past eighteen years. Dr Morrison is the co-author of Peace Education (with Ian Harris) McFarland Press, 2003 and of the Elise Boulding: A Life in the Cause of Peace (McFarland Press, 2005).
Dr. William Upholt has a Ph.D. in Chemistry and since 2006 has been full Professor Center for Regenerative Medicine and Skeletal Development, Department of Reconstructive Sciences, School of Dental Medicine, University of Connecticut Health Center. Bill finds his passion for the environment and his research skills are an asset as a founding board member of CONNECTICUT PARTNERSHIP FOR SUSTAINABILITY EDUCATION, INC, a state affiliate of the U.S. Partnership for Education for Sustainable Development and the Decade for Education for Sustainable Development. CTPSE serves as a convener, collaborator, catalyst, and communicator working with all sectors in the state of Connecticut with a special focus on promoting the integration of sustainability principles into K-12 and higher education.
